A Swedish family with a mutation in the peripherin/RDS gene (Arg-172-Trp) associated with a progressive retinal degeneration.
Ophthalmic genetics - 1 Sept 1998
Ekström U, Andréasson S, Ponjavic V, Abrahamson M, Sandgren O, Nilsson-Ehle P, Ehinger B
Abstract excerpt
PURPOSE: To clinically characterize a Swedish family with autosomal dominant retinitis pigmentosa due to a mutation, Arg-172-Trp, in the peripherin/RDS gene.
